How easy it is to get busy in life, handling everything on our own, paying no attention to our Source. We save our Source for the BIG things, everyday stresses are our problem, not His–RIGHT?! WRONG!! In every thing, every situation, every need and every joy, we need to stay connected to our Source of Grace. Prayer is that connection, which is awesome, because nobody has to even know we are praying, but everyone will know when we aren’t praying–because we and our lives are out of control. Sadly, we are then unable to splash grace and hope on someone else in need–we are dried up because we’ve lost our connection.
The grace you had yesterday will not be sufficient for today. Grace is the overflowing favor of God, and you can always count on it being available to draw upon as needed. . . .Prayer is the practice of drawing on the grace of God. Don’t say, “I will endure this until I can get away and pray.” Pray now . . . One of the greatest proofs that you are drawing on the grace of God is that you can be totally humiliated before others without displaying even the slightest trace of anything but His grace. —Oswald Chambers
